Job Summary and Responsibilities
As our LPN Case Coordinator, you will coordinate and oversee the collaborative care of patients referred to Franciscan Health System (FHS) under the direction of a physician or ARNP, working with primary care providers such as physicians, pharmacists, diagnostic imaging technicians, and physical/occupational therapists to offer guided access to the full range of services.Every day you will guide patients through intake, diagnosis, treatment, and discharge, ensure referrals and treatment plans are sent to the appropriate specialist, department, or primary care physician, coordinate resources to achieve desired clinical and financial outcomes, and work with community services and government agencies to support patients' ongoing medical needs.
Performs patient intake and discharge activities, may include taking vital signs and turning around rooms between patients.Guides the patient through the intake, diagnosis, treatment and discharge process in collaboration with other healthcare providers in the team, the patient and family.
Communicates with patients, physicians, and outside agencies regarding the coordination of care and treatment of patients; handles incoming phone calls, pulls charts, receives and coordinates pharmacy re-fills and handles physical/occupational therapy re-certifications.
Addresses and manages treatment plans, referrals and pre-authorization requirements of the patient from intake through discharge to facilitate the achievement of desired clinical and financial outcomes.
Completes documentation responsibilities in accordance with hospital and department policy..
Performs departmental administrative functions, as needed.
Maintains staff schedules.
Orders supplies and equipment.

Virginia Mason Franciscan Health (VMFH) is an integrated health system serving the Puget Sound region, including 10 hospitals and nearly 300 care sites. Founded in 1891, VMFH embraces its long history of caring for the most vulnerable, especially the poor and underserved, and meeting the evolving health care needs of the vibrant, diverse communities it serves. VMFH is a proud home to the Bailey-Boushay House, the first skilled nursing and outpatient chronic care management program in the United States designed specifically to meet the needs of people with HIV/AIDS, and the Benaroya Research Institute, an internationally recognized institution for autoimmune disease research. VMFH is part of CommonSpirit, one of the nation’s largest health systems, dedicated to advancing health for all people.
